Title :
The deflection network: a reliable high speed packet network for computer communication

Abstract :
The performance of deflection networks (extension of Manhattan Street network) under bursty traffic has been analyzed assuming the use of a preference routing algorithm. The throughput performance under these conditions has proven to be almost independent from the burstiness of the traffic. Packets of a single burst are often received in the wrong alignment. Analyses simulating the generation of bursts that do not use all the bandwidth of the links are required. The reliability of the network has been studied in conjunction with the use of the minimum distance (MD), minimum weight (MW) and preference algorithms, and the backword learning (BL) technique, and the results are presented
